- Title
Observation of Regions of Negative Differential Conductivity and Current Generation during Tunneling through Zero-Dimensional Defect Levels of the h-BN Barrier in Graphene/h-BN/Graphene Heterostructures.
- Authors
Khanin, Yu. N.; Vdovin, E. E.; Mishchenko, A.; Novoselov, K. S.
- Abstract
Tunneling and magnetic tunneling are investigated in graphene/h-BN/graphene van der Waals heterosystems. Two new types of systems are found, in which negative differential conductivity regions are implemented due to resonant tunneling through defect levels in the h-BN barrier, and current caused by their presence is generated.
